The Giants edged the Brewers
3-2 last night in San Francisco.  Matt Garza gave up just one runs and 8 hits
in four innings of work.  Will Smith gave
up a run in the 7th to take the loss.  Madison Bumgarner struck out eight in eight
innings of work to notch the win. 
Jonathan Lucroy clubbed his 10th homer in the loss.  Jimmy Nelson takes on Johnny Cueto in the
series finale this afternoon.  Coverage
begins at 2:10pm with the first pitch at 2:45pm on KFIZ.

The Packers will have another
mini-camp workout today in Green Bay.  The practice is open to the public.  15 veteran players have been excused from the
three day camp.  Today’s workout is set
for 11:30am.
